AIM: To investigate
polysaccharide from Tremella fuciformis Berk(TSP), and the structural characteristics and biological
activities. METHODS:TSP-2 was obtained by DEAE-SephadexA-50 gel columns
chromatography from crude
polysaccharide. TSP-2 was purifited to obtain TSP-2a~TSP-2c by Sephadex G-150 column chromatography and the purity was identifited by gel chromatography and HPGPC. Both chemical and spectral analyses were used to investigate the structural characteristics, Cytokine-stimulating effect on PBMC was studied by the method of radioimmunoassay. RESULTS: TSP-2a~TSP-2c were uniform singal peek and molecular weight were 1100 kD, 500 kD, 400 kD, respectively. They were composed of Fuc, Xyl, Man, Glc and GlcA. Glycosidic linkage analysis showed that they all had (1→3)-D-Man backbones, with the branching points at the 2-, 4-, or 6- position. They had similar cytokine stimulating activity. CONCLUSION:The results suggest that TSP-2a~TSP-2c were a highly branched heteroglycan with observable immune activity.
